Output 1492681a642dea7af26a7672a81715c6462d6ae80b873726e2e29eea125dd0f2:1

value
1097496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84197ff7e9ebabfc898bf456faa9a145d28e7ae7 OP_EQUAL
address
3DjVfdNNArjjYTRE8pZtieuyQ8TinPxBPj
transaction
1492681a642dea7af26a7672a81715c6462d6ae80b873726e2e29eea125dd0f2
confirmations
282439
spent
true